Arkansas High places second at Destinatio­n Imaginatio­n final

- From Staff Reports

TEXARKANA, Ark. — Arkansas High School’s senior Destinatio­n Imaginatio­n team earned a second-place honor in the recent 22nd annual Destinatio­n Imaginatio­n Global Finals in Kansas City, Missouri.

The Hamilton is Just OK team placed in the Fine Arts Secondary Level Challenge. Team members were seniors Tripp Wilson, Mariah Huntley, Mia Hartley, Haylee Bustin and Kloe Witt.

Approximat­ely 450 teams competed from 21 states and several countries, including South Korea, Brazil, Pakistan and Poland. It was the first in-person Global Finals competitio­n since 2019.

This year’s Fine Arts Challenge was called Tricky Tales. Teams had to research tricksters and how they are portrayed in literature, movies, theater and mythology and create a skit about a trickster caught in a tricky situation. They had to design and perform an onstage costume change that had a significan­t impact on the outcome of the story and included an illusion that was perceived wrongly at the beginning of the story.

The Arkansas High team created a real-life working escape room that included puzzles, physical obstacles, hidden doors/compartmen­ts and chain reactions based on the Greek underworld of Hades to find the one true trickster who could help him defeat Hercules.

During the competitio­n, the AHS team also was chosen to be the Arkansas state flag bearers for the opening ceremonies. They also were named DI Alumni at the Global Finals graduation ceremony.

Destinatio­n Imaginatio­n is a creative problem-solving competitio­n. Students competed in six areas — technical, engineerin­g, scientific, fine arts, improvisat­ion and service learning — in three levels of elementary, middle or secondary (HS/ University).

Each challenge requires teams to research elements in their specific area and integrate that research into an eight-minute skit that includes props, scenery and costumes created by the team.
